Pakistan's Poverty Crisis: 7 Crore People Lack Food, 11-Year High Poverty Rate
•
Pakistan's poverty rate hits 29%, highest in 11 years, leaving 7 crore people without adequate food.
•
Income inequality reaches a 27-year high, with 7 crore people living on just 8,484 rupees monthly.
•
Poverty surged from 21.9% in 2019 to 28.9% under PM Shehbaz Sharif's government.
•
Unemployment at 7.1%, a 21-year high, reflecting ineffective government policies.
•
Rural poverty rose to 36.2%, urban to 17.4%; Balochistan remains most affected with 47% poverty.
